1. The College of The Bahamas, Nassau
Courses / Programs
With our primary campus situated less than two miles of the centre of Nassau, The College of The Bahamas is a four-year degree-granting college that provides a range of quality degree, diploma and certificate courses in a range of subjects, including our Master of Business Administration (MBA) degree program.

Our MBA program is designed for the working professional and includes core study in areas of international business, and management in a cross-cultural environment with special emphasis on the Bahamian economy.

It combines practical course work, research, experiential and team-based learning into a 19-month programme that also includes an off-island intensive where students will study at a host institution abroad.

The degree programmes of The College are administered through eight academic units: School of Business; Culinary and Hospitality Management Institute; School of Communication and Creative Arts; School of English Studies; School of Nursing and Allied Health Professions; School of Sciences and Technology; School of Education; School of Social Sciences.
- Master of Business Administration (MBA) Degree Program

Students may choose a specialisation from one of the following tracks:

* Entrepreneurship and Innovation
* Leadership
* Financial Decision-Making

The programme consists of 7-week modules, with classes running on Tuesdays and Saturdays.

Hendrix College
Courses / Programs
Hendrix College is a private institution of the liberal arts in Faulkner County AR, about 30 minutes from Little Rock.

More than 50 percent of our students come from outside of the state of Arkansas, and we welcome international students.

We offer distinguished academic programs in a residential, co-educational setting including more than 30 Bachelor of Arts degree programs in areas that include Biology, Economics, Music, Philosophy, Computer Science, Early Childhood Education, and more.

We also provide a Master of Arts in Accounting degree.

With our commitment to hands-on learning offered in a demanding yet supportive academic environment, Hendrix is making a difference in the lives of our students and the world. Hendrix is a college that engages students in the active pursuit of knowledge.

Hendrix College is accredited by the North Central Association of Colleges and Secondary Schools; the University Senate of the United Methodist Church; the National Association of Schools of Music, the National Council for Accreditation of Teacher Education, and the American Chemical Society.
Master's Degree Programs:
- Master of Arts in Accounting

Furman University, Greenville
Courses / Programs
Furman University, located is a private, coeducational liberal arts university in Greenville, South Carolina, that provides a Master of Arts degree program, with a choice of 6 specializations.

We also offer a wide range of bachelor degrees, with top-quality academic advising to help you determine what field of study is best for you.

Each department is strongly committed to Furman’s unique vision of 'Engaged Learning': an approach to the liberal arts that combines the best of classroom education with opportunities to put what you’ve learned into practice in the laboratory, the workplace, the community and the world.

Furman University is accredited to award bachelor’s and master’s degrees by the Commission on Colleges of the Southern Association of Colleges and Schools.

Modern, sophisticated academic buildings are complemented by comprehensive athletics, recreational and social facilities. Student housing ranges from traditional dormitory residences to apartments.

Furman's heritage is rooted in the non-creedal, free church Baptist tradition which has always valued particular religious commitments while insisting not only on the freedom of the individual to believe as he or she sees fit but also on respect for a diversity of religious perspectives, including the perspective of the non-religious person.

This heritage has always maintained that the religious journey has both a private and public dimension and is a lifelong undertaking that cannot be tied to doctrinal propositions.
Graduate Degree Program:

Master of Arts in Education with specializations in:

- Early Childhood Education
- Special Education
- Teaching English to Speakers of Other Languages (TESOL)
- Curriculum & Instruction
- Literacy
- School Leadership
